Sha256: a19697027291c41a619eb81d833d614ab63f116e56c17eb084a9bbf0ef8dd7a6

Contents?: true

Size: 559 Bytes

Versions: 8

Compression:

Stored size: 559 Bytes

Contents

require File.dirname(__FILE__) + '/../spec_helper'

describe YARD::CLI::Graph do
  it "serializes output" do
    expect(Registry).to receive(:load).at_least(1).times
    allow(subject).to receive(:yardopts) { [] }
    expect(subject.options.serializer).to receive(:serialize).once
    subject.run
  end

  it "reads yardoc file from .yardopts" do
    allow(subject).to receive(:yardopts) { %w(--db /path/to/db) }
    expect(subject.options.serializer).to receive(:serialize).once
    subject.run
    expect(Registry.yardoc_file).to eq '/path/to/db'
  end
end

Version data entries

8 entries across 7 versions & 2 rubygems

Version Path
abaci-0.3.0 vendor/bundle/gems/yard-0.9.2/spec/cli/graph_spec.rb
abaci-0.3.0 vendor/bundle/gems/yard-0.9.1/spec/cli/graph_spec.rb
yard-0.9.5 spec/cli/graph_spec.rb
yard-0.9.4 spec/cli/graph_spec.rb
yard-0.9.3 spec/cli/graph_spec.rb
yard-0.9.2 spec/cli/graph_spec.rb
yard-0.9.1 spec/cli/graph_spec.rb
yard-0.9.0 spec/cli/graph_spec.rb